Summary : Window and compositing manager based on Clutter
Description :
Muffin is a window and compositing manager that displays and manages
your desktop via OpenGL. Muffin combines a sophisticated display engine
using the Clutter toolkit with solid window-management logic inherited
from the Metacity window manager.
Muffin is very extensible via plugins, which
are used both to add fancy visual effects and to rework the window
management behaviors to meet the needs of the environment.

Summary : Remote Desktop Client
Description :
Remmina is a remote desktop client written in GTK+, aiming to be useful for
system administrators and travelers, who need to work with lots of remote
computers in front of either large monitors or tiny net-books.
Remmina supports multiple network protocols in an integrated and consistent
user interface. Currently RDP, VNC and SSH are supported.
Please don't forget to install the plugins for the protocols you want to use.

Summary : Fedora Linux license data
Description :
This project contains information about licenses used in the Fedora
Linux project. Licenses are categorized by their approval or
non-approval and may include additional notes. The data files provide
mappings between the SDPX license expressions and the older Fedora
license legacy-abbreviations.
The project also intends to publish the combined license information
in a number of data file formats and provide a package in Fedora for
other projects to reference, such as package building tools and
package checking tools.
The Fedora Legal team is responsible for this project.
